2Florence, Italy

Renowned as the birthplace of the Renaissance, Florence is a city that exudes timeless beauty and cultural richness. With its iconic landmarks such as the Duomo, the Uffizi Gallery, and the Ponte Vecchio, Florence offers residents a living connection to Italy’s storied past. From savoring gelato in piazza to strolling along the banks of the Arno River, residents of Florence are treated to an unrivaled sense of romance and charm in this enchanting Italian city.
